Output abfaf8837094c35a64d1120240081e706377e6ef5aed870bf96b8400e9f73876:76

value
77024
script pubkey
OP_0 OP_PUSHBYTES_20 380bc540d8ee4abfc8604d6c236166a1c0106e81
address
bc1q8q9u2sxcae9tljrqf4kzxctx58qpqm5psg5qsm
transaction
abfaf8837094c35a64d1120240081e706377e6ef5aed870bf96b8400e9f73876
spent
true